Output f50700331abfdc431fe74c33d99f81a618f0ae807cb7bcbf83cde58a7a4cf005:1

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df53017fed3c8decb2354c14b3db0f6c0f570651 OP_EQUAL
address
3N3r3fpPp1oGNrx9CudWxNWZKPupAm4QhY
transaction
f50700331abfdc431fe74c33d99f81a618f0ae807cb7bcbf83cde58a7a4cf005
confirmations
164106
spent
true